  • Comparison between 44 B.C and 2017 A.D. Hotep Cavern in the game Assassin's Creed Origins. See how much the cavern stays mostly the same after over 2000 years in the desert. In addition, see Aya's Sarcophagus and Bayek's Sarcophagus in the present day. Later in the video, see Assassin's Creed II version of Aya's Sarcophagus (in 1476) when Ezio open's Amunet's (Aya) Sarcophagus. Conclusion provides a history of events to illustrate when Aya/Amunet's body (mummy) was moved from Italy (Venice) to Egypt in order for any discrepancies in timeline to be reconciled.     I strongly believe that the corpse in Italy (if it's even a corpse at all) is just a decoy that the Assassins set up at some point in tribute to her, and that her real corpse hasn't left Egypt or anything.
    • 1. The corpse in Egypt has to belong to Aya, Layla extracting a sample from it and using it to view Aya's memories in the Animus proves this.
    • 2. It was incredibly common for ancient Egyptian morticians and priests to bury couples and families like Bayek and Aya together in the same tomb or crypt, therefore it's not unusual for Bayek and Aya to be buried together like how they are in Origins.
    • 3. Messing around with corpses or belongings after a person has died was considered to be extremely taboo in ancient Egyptian society, and with Aya being a central figure in the founding of the Hidden Ones and Assassins, moving her corpse to another location outside of Egypt would have realistically been frowned upon, given her significance.
    • 4. Outside of the inclusion of various treasures and the 'corpse' wrapped in cloth in the Italy tomb, there's no other indication of Egyptian burial customs being applied to the 'corpse' in the Italy tomb or that the tomb is any different from other Assassin tombs in Italy. The Egypt tomb with Bayek and Aya's real corpses are adorned with Faiyum burial masks and sarcophagi, which were very common for people to have post-mortem during Ptolemaic Egypt.

Now for the sake of lore - I would think that the sarcophagus in AC II is actually a *_cenotaph_* - which is a grave that doesn't contain a body, but is rather a memorial that is meant to "act" as a grave. It is actually quite common, especially when someone is lost at sea for example -- or 500 years ago when transporting the body was impractical.
